POLICE are searching for a meat cleaver after a theft and stabbing near Queen’s Crescent today (Friday).
Officers cordoned off Rhyl Street following a tip-off that a large knife has been thrown out of a car window.
A man had been admitted to the Royal Free Hospital with minor stab injuries shortly after a reported theft in Queen’s Crescent. His condition is not believed to be life-threatening.
A Met spokesman said: “Police were called at 1.45pm after receiving a report of a theft on Queen’s Crescent. Officers attended but the suspect had left the scene.
He added: “Officers are carrying out searches of the area to locate the weapon and a cordon is in place.”
There have been no arrests.
